User-set Multitouch Patent Filing

Apple looks set to revolutionize the touch-based user interface further with that filing that enables users to define their very own gesture-based commands in Mac OS X. I guess that is a pretty viable concept as many folks like to customize their user interface experience, and one person has different preference from another. that patent filing from Apple will see a control panel add basic and advanced levels of multitouch control to existing trackpad options.

Should you be a little bit more adventurous and try the advanced mode, you can always opt for different finger patterns, chords and even different swiping motions. There is no word on an official release of hardware that uses that patent, but we will probably see something interesting from Cupertino in the near future.
